Is the m38 fenders the same as the CJ3A? My original right fender was crinkled on the front. Im going to take it by a body shop and see if they can straighten it but I may have to order a replacement.
Posted: Wed Feb 07, 2007 10:28 pm
by wesk
The early fender was as close to the 3A as you will get. Different holes and battery relief/strap setup. The late fender has a different angle cut into the rear verticle surface for the arctic power plant heater kit.

what is the serial number break on that?
Posted: Thu Feb 08, 2007 8:58 am
by wesk
I don't know. It's another situation where the fender physically changed slightly but the part number remained the same. One would have to have a copy of the factory blueprint to note the effective date of the change. I would imagine it probably coincided with the introduction of the arctic power plant heater kit in 1952.
